Espresso Macchiato vs. Coffee Cortado : A Distinction


While both the macchiato and the coffee cortado are fantastic espresso-based drinks , they differ in a noticeable way. A espresso macchiato usually features a shot of espresso marked with a dollop of foamed milk – the "macchia" being Italian for "mark." On the other hand, a cortado is a straightforward mixture of equal parts espresso and warm milk, intended to lessen the espresso's intensity. Essentially, the macchiato is espresso-forward while the cortado aims for a even taste .
